How to Design a Commission Structure for Your New Brand
As a Chinese cross-border seller launching a new brand, designing the right commission structure is crucial for attracting top creators and ensuring mutual success. A well-thought-out commission plan not only motivates creators but also aligns their efforts with your brand’s goals.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you craft a commission structure that works.
Understand Your Goals and Budget
Before diving into commission rates, clarify your objectives. Are you aiming for brand awareness, sales, or both? Next, determine your budget. How much can you afford to allocate for creator partnerships? Use tools like the Free Creator Rate Calculator to estimate fair compensation based on industry standards.
Choose Between Flat Fees and Commission-Based Models
Decide whether to pay creators a flat fee or a commission on sales. Flat fees are ideal for campaigns focused on brand exposure, while commission-based models work best for performance-driven campaigns. Use the Collaboration Model Selector to determine which approach suits your brand.
Set Clear Performance Metrics
Define what success looks like. For example, if you’re using a commission-based model, specify whether commissions are based on clicks, conversions, or total sales. Clear metrics ensure transparency and prevent misunderstandings.
Offer Tiered Commission Structures
Motivate creators to go the extra mile by offering tiered commissions. For instance, creators could earn higher rates for exceeding sales targets. This approach encourages creators to maximize their efforts while rewarding top performers.
Provide Creators with Clear Briefs
Ensure creators understand your expectations by providing detailed briefs. Use the One-Click Brief Generator to streamline this process. A clear brief helps creators deliver content that aligns with your brand’s vision.
Draft a Solid Agreement
Protect both parties by formalizing the commission structure in a contract. Include details like payment terms, performance metrics, and exclusivity clauses. Download customizable Contract Templates to simplify this step.
Monitor and Adjust
Track the performance of your campaigns and gather feedback from creators. If certain commission structures aren’t yielding results, don’t hesitate to adjust them. Flexibility is key to finding the perfect balance.
